Cataract Surgical Procedure Overview
When considering cataract surgical procedure, it's necessary to recognize the procedure's basics. Cataract surgery is a common and secure treatment utilized to eliminate an over cast lens in your eye and change it with an artificial one. This surgery is typically done on an outpatient basis, indicating you can go home the same day.
Prior to the surgical procedure, your eye will be numbed with eye drops, and the cosmetic surgeon might likewise offer you a moderate sedative to aid you unwind. During the procedure, a little laceration is made in your eye, and ultrasound technology is made use of to break up and remove the gloomy lens. Once the cataract is eliminated, an intraocular lens is inserted to bring back clear vision.

Advanced Surgical Techniques
Using sophisticated innovation and cutting-edge techniques, progressed medical strategies in cataract surgical treatment have actually revolutionized the area, enhancing precision and end results for people.
One such technique is femtosecond laser-assisted cataract surgical treatment, which permits even more precise incisions and reduces the requirement for handheld instruments. This technology aids in breaking up the cataract for less complicated elimination and can additionally deal with astigmatism concurrently.
Another innovative strategy is making use of intraocular lenses (IOLs) with advanced features like extended depth of focus or multifocality, lowering the requirement for glasses post-surgery. Surgeons might additionally employ image-guided systems that give real-time responses during surgical treatment, boosting precision.
Furthermore, techniques such as micro-incision cataract surgical treatment (MICS) involve smaller cuts, causing quicker healing times and better aesthetic outcomes. These innovations showcase exactly how contemporary medical techniques in cataract surgery continue to advance, offering patients with safer, more exact, and reliable treatment alternatives.
Post-Operative Treatment
After going through cataract surgical procedure, post-operative treatment is critical for ensuring a smooth recovery and ideal recovery procedure. Following the treatment, your cosmetic surgeon will provide in-depth instructions on exactly how to care for your eye.
It prevails to experience some light pain, itching, or fuzzy vision initially, but these signs should boost gradually.
You will likely be prescribed eye drops to stop infection and minimize swelling. It's necessary to comply with the suggested schedule for using these declines to help in the recovery process. Avoid rubbing or putting pressure on your eyes, and use the safety guard supplied while resting to prevent unexpected rubbing.
Throughout the healing period, it is essential to go to follow-up appointments with your doctor to keep track of progression and address any issues quickly. Resting and avoiding arduous tasks, specifically those that can strain your eyes, are also advised.
